Exports In 2022, Costa Rica exported $142k in Cigarettes containing tobacco, making it the 119th largest exporter of Cigarettes containing tobacco in the world. At the same year, Cigarettes containing tobacco was the 1169th most exported product in Costa Rica. The main destination of Cigarettes containing tobacco exports from Costa Rica are: Costa Rica ($75.2k), Spain ($41.3k), Switzerland ($16.2k), Belgium ($8.68k), and Angola ($411).
The fastest growing export markets for Cigarettes containing tobacco of Costa Rica between 2021 and 2022 were Spain ($41.3k), Switzerland ($16.2k), and Belgium ($8.68k).
Imports In 2022, Costa Rica imported $17.3M in Cigarettes containing tobacco, becoming the 114th largest importer of Cigarettes containing tobacco in the world. At the same year, Cigarettes containing tobacco was the 219th most imported product in Costa Rica. Costa Rica imports Cigarettes containing tobacco primarily from: Honduras ($8.77M), Mexico ($7.64M), Argentina ($305k), Panama ($261k), and Lithuania ($84.9k).
The fastest growing import markets in Cigarettes containing tobacco for Costa Rica between 2021 and 2022 were Honduras ($1.6M), Panama ($261k), and Argentina ($103k).
